At the restaurant Villate, in Petion Ville where must be made the announcement by the Provisional Electoral Council (CEP) of the results of presidential, legislative (parliament) and Senate elections, some journalists are beginning to find the time long especially the international media.

We have had confirmation that the tabulation center had presented the results yesterday Monday to CEP. Why such delay ? Everyone is wondering... What prevents the CEP to present the results ? No representative of the CEP is present to explain what delay of nearly 1h30. The speculations go good progress and the rumors redoubles... More the time passes and more this silence raises questions.

At outside, the streets are emptied, people are hurry to return on their home. The country retains its breath... the tension goes up.
